Fluid-sealed operation cabin and dry cabin
The invention discloses a fluid-sealed operation cabin and a dry cabin. The operation cabin comprises a cabin main body and a sealing structure; the cabin main body comprises an upper cabin body and a lower cabin body; the upper cabin body is provided with an upper joint, and the lower cabin body is provided with a lower joint; the lower cabin body can rotate relative to the upper cabin body so that the lower joint can rotate relative to the upper joint to form an openable joint, and therefore a pipeline can penetrate through an operation space formed by the upper cabin body and the lower cabin body through the joint; the sealing structure comprises a cabin body sealing mechanism and a joint sealing mechanism; the cabin body sealing mechanism and the joint sealing mechanism form a bulge in an air inflation or liquid filling manner; and the bulge is used for completing the sealing.
